About awesome-mcp-servers

TensorBlock/awesome-mcp-servers

A comprehensive collection of Model Context Protocol (MCP) servers

This is a curated collection of Model Context Protocol (MCP) servers, which act like universal adapters for AI models. It helps AI users connect their AI assistants, research agents, or other AI tools to a vast array of external services like databases, web browsers, communication platforms, and more. If you're using an AI model and need it to interact with real-world data or services, this list provides the specific 'server' connections you need.

About Awesome-MCP

AlexMili/Awesome-MCP

Awesome ModelContextProtocol resources - A curated list of MCP resources

This is a curated collection of resources for the Model Context Protocol (MCP), a new standard that allows large language model (LLM) applications to connect with various external data sources and tools. It provides links to different server implementations, clients, SDKs, and other tools that integrate with services like GitHub, Google Drive, PostgreSQL, Slack, and even specialized platforms like ZenML or Coupang. This resource is for developers, MLOps engineers, or anyone building or extending LLM applications to interact with real-world systems and data.
